Create Form Command (Normal)

This command is used to enter CREATE Form Mode. The command structure
for entering CREATE Mode is:

Table 23. Enter CREATE Mode Command

Field

Function

Option/Modifier Selections

CREATE

Indicates CREATE Mode.

Enter the current Special Function Control
Character followed by CREATE.

;Name

Enter the name of the form in this
field.

Form names are allowed a maximum of
eight characters. The follownig ASCII
characters may be used in form names:

Upper and lower-case A - Z

(HEX 41 - 5A and 61 - 7A)

Number 0 - 9 (HEX 30 - 39)

Dollar sign $ (HEX 24)

Percent Sign % (HEX 25)

Dash - (HEX 2D)

At sign @ (HEX 40)

Braces { } (HEX 7B and 7D)

Parens ( ) (HEX 28 and 29)

Tilde ~ (HEX 7E)

Single quotes ‘ ‘ (Hex 60 and 27)

Exclamation point ! (HEX 21)

Pound sign # (HEX 23)

Amersand & (HEX 26)

;FL

Form Length

This parameter sets the Form
Length in three ways:

Automatic form length

Specific form length in dot
rows.

Default form length in dot rows

(Also see LFORM 6 and LFORM 8
Commands)

Enter 0 to set the Form Length to end
automatically after the longest element.
Enter a value from 1 - 65,535 dot rows to
set the Form Length to a specified amount.
To compute the desired number of dot
rows multiply length in inches by 72. To set
form length to the default (792 dot rows)
do not enter a value in this field.
